ETFs, properly

What an ETF is, how it is built, what it really costs, and which differences between two apparently identical funds actually matter.

An ETF is a wrapper. What matters is what is inside it, how it is built, and what it costs you to hold.

These notes cover the questions that decide between two funds tracking the same index — replication method, fees you can see and fees you cannot, size and liquidity, what happens to the dividends, and where the fund is domiciled.
